Structure of disulfide bond deletion mutant of ostrich egg white lysozymeStructure of disulfide bond deletion mutant of ostrich egg white lysozyme

Structural highlights

3wyh is a 2 chain structure with sequence from Struthio camelus. Full crystallographic information is available from OCA. For a guided tour on the structure components use FirstGlance.
Method:X-ray diffraction, Resolution 1.77Å
Ligands:,
Resources:FirstGlance, OCA, PDBe, RCSB, PDBsum, ProSAT

Function

LYG_STRCA Has bacteriolytic activity against M.luteus.[1]
